Output 66b451bf6d0f8bc76c6f08e2b236e62de842daabd1428de0885336c9c5cc22d9:0

value
3883250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d220c94687a14df43132b87529d8e74c52fb8e2d OP_EQUAL
address
3Lr56raBjWM18gqDZwo5mkGJmbniAHRFr8
transaction
66b451bf6d0f8bc76c6f08e2b236e62de842daabd1428de0885336c9c5cc22d9
spent
true